Troubleshooting Common Issues Before Contacting Support

Before reaching out to Infinity’s customer support, consider trying these basic troubleshooting steps, depending on the service you’re having issues with. These simple solutions often resolve common problems without the need for external assistance, saving you time and effort.

Internet Issues:

  • Restart Your Modem and Router: This is often the first and most effective solution. Unplug both devices from the power outlet, wait 30 seconds, and then plug them back in. Allow a few minutes for the modem and router to fully restart.
  • Check Your Cables: Ensure that all cables connecting your modem, router, and devices are securely plugged in. Look for any damaged or loose cables.
  • Run a Speed Test: Use an online speed test tool to check your internet speed. Compare the results to the speed you are paying for. If your speed is significantly lower than expected, there may be a problem with your connection.
  • Check for Outages: Visit Infinity’s website or social media pages to check for any reported outages in your area.

Cable TV Issues:

  • Restart Your Cable Box: Unplug your cable box from the power outlet, wait 30 seconds, and then plug it back in. Allow a few minutes for the cable box to fully restart.
  • Check Your Connections: Ensure that all cables connecting your cable box to your TV are securely plugged in.
  • Check the Channel Lineup: Verify that the channel you are trying to watch is included in your subscription package.
  • Consult the TV Guide: Ensure that the program you are trying to watch is actually airing at the time.

Escalating Issues: When and How to Take It Further

If you are not satisfied with the resolution provided by the initial customer support representative, don’t hesitate to escalate the issue. Here’s how to do it:

  • Ask to Speak to a Supervisor: Politely request to speak to a supervisor or manager. Explain why you are not satisfied with the previous resolution and what you are hoping to achieve.
  • Document Everything: Keep a detailed record of all your interactions with customer support, including the dates, times, names of representatives, and summaries of the conversations.
  • File a Formal Complaint: If speaking to a supervisor does not resolve the issue, you can file a formal complaint. The process for filing a complaint will vary depending on the company, but it typically involves submitting a written complaint to a specific department. Check the Infinity website for details on how to file a formal complaint.
  • Contact Regulatory Agencies: If you are still unable to resolve the issue, you can contact regulatory agencies such as the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) or your state’s Public Utilities Commission. These agencies can investigate your complaint and help you reach a resolution.
  • Consider Legal Action: As a last resort, you can consider legal action. However, this should only be pursued if you have exhausted all other options and believe that you have a valid legal claim.
